Having two different genes (alleles) for a trait, sometimes called hybrid, is
considered-

Respuesta :

kayldcox
kayldcox kayldcox
  • 01-04-2020

Answer: heterozygous

Explanation:

An allele whose trait always shows up in the organism when the allele is present. ... having two of the same genes for the trait (sometimes called purebred). heterozygous. having two different genes for a trait (sometimes called hybrid).
